Times I thought my brother was dead

1. Once, while sledding, he went into an ice-covered bush that sliced his cheek just below his eye. It bled like crazy and he was whisked to the doctor. I sat at home on the piano bench crying, thinking he wasn't going to come back.

2. The lady in line in front of us for Space Mountain shamed my mom for taking kids as young as us on that particular ride. She made me afraid of the ride, so my mom and I bailed. We sat on a bench waiting for my dad and brother to come off Space Mountain. I cried the whole time, thinking Space Mountain was going to kill my brother. When they came off the ride laughing and excited, I wanted to kill him for worrying me.

3. My parents drove Mike and I in to the city to see Rent. My brother had left shortly before us to go to the mall to see a movie. Traffic was stopped on Rt. 15 and ambulances whizzed past us so we knew it was an accident. This was before cell phones, so we couldn't call my brother, and I was so scared it was him who had crashed that I cried the whole way into Manhattan.
